2-4. Pipe Forming and Drain Piping
Pipe forming
• Place the drain hose below the refrigerant piping.
• Make sure that the drain hose is not heaved or
snaked.
• Do not pull the hose when applying the tape.
• When the drain hose passes the room, be sure
to wrap insulation material (obtainable at a store)
around it.
Drain piping
• Do not cut the drain hose of the unit. (Figure 1)
• If the extension drain hose has to pass through a room, be sure to wrap it with
commercially sold insulation.
• The drain hose should point downward for easy drain flow. (Figure 2)
• If the drain hose provided with the indoor unit is too short, connect it with drain
hose (I) that should be provided at your site. (Figure 3)
• When connecting the drain hose to the hard vinyl chloride pipe, be sure to
insert it securely into the pipe. (Figure 4)
• Make sure that no stress is applied to the connecting portion of the drain hose
after installing the indoor unit. Otherwise, breakage or water leakage may
result.
• Be sure to use the drain hose attached to the indoor unit. Otherwise, water
leakage or breakage due to chemical may result.
• Do not apply any agent on the drain port. Doing so may cause breakage.

Do not put the drain pipe directly in a drainage ditch where Ammonia or
Sulphuric gas may be generated. The evaporated corrosive gas may return
to the indoor side through drain pipe and this may cause an unpleasant odor
and corrosion on Heat exchanger may occur.
Rear, right, or downward piping
1) Put the refrigerant piping and the drain
hose together, then firmly apply piping
tape (G) from the end.
2) Insert the piping and the drain hose
into the wall hole sleeve (C), and hook
the upper part of the indoor unit on the
installation plate (1).
3) Check if the indoor unit is hooked securely on the installation plate (1) by
moving the unit to left and right.
4) Thrust the lower part of the indoor unit into the installation plate (1).

Left or left-rear piping
Note:
Be sure to reattach the drain hose and the drain cap in case of left or left-
rear piping.
Otherwise, it could cause drops of water to drip down from the drain hose.
Gas pipe
1) Put the refrigerant piping and the drain hose together, then firmly apply felt
tape (4) from the end.
Felt tape (4) overlap
width should be 1/3
the tape width. Use
a bandage stopper
at the end of felt tape
(4).
2) Pull out the drain cap
at the rear right of the
indoor unit. (Figure 1)
• Hold the convex section at the end and pull
the drain cap.
3) Pull out the drain hose at the rear left of the
indoor unit. (Figure 2)
• Hold the claw marked by the arrows and
pull out the drain hose forward.
4) Put the drain cap into the section to which the
drain hose is to be attached at the rear of the
indoor unit. (Figure 3)
• Insert not sharp-edged tools such as screw-
drivers into the hole at the end of the cap
and insert the cap fully into the drain pan.
5) Insert the drain hose fully into the drain pan at
the rear right of the indoor unit. (Figure 4)
• Check if the hose is hooked securely to the
projection of its inserting part at the drain
pan.
6) Insert the drain hose into wall hole sleeve
(C), and hook the upper part of indoor unit on
installation plate (1). Then, move the indoor unit
completely to the left in order to make placing
the piping in the back space of the unit easier.
7) Cut out the spacer from the packaging styrofoam
and set it on the rib on the back of the indoor
unit. (Figure 5)
• Pay attention to the direction of the spacer
and set it securely on the SPACER AREA
of the installation plate.
8) Connect the refrigerant piping with the extension
pipe (B).
9) Thrust the lower part of the indoor unit into the
installation plate (1).
